Overview Brecet 5mg Tablet

Allergic reactions respond to Brecet 5mg, an antihistamine, which effectively manages symptoms of hay fever, conjunctivitis, eczema, urticaria, and insect bite/sting reactions. It alleviates associated symptoms such as rhinorrhea, lacrimation, sneezing, and itching. Brecet 5mg can be administered with or without food; dosage depends on the specific condition being treated and should be determined by your physician. While typically taken evenings, follow your doctor's instructions precisely. Regular use is advised for symptom prevention; intermittent use is suitable for symptom-based relief. Discontinuing or missing doses may lead to symptom recurrence. Common, typically transient side effects include drowsiness, dry mouth, tiredness, pyrexia, cough, upper respiratory infection, and epistaxis. Persistent or concerning side effects warrant immediate medical consultation. Prior to commencing treatment, inform your doctor of any kidney issues or epilepsy; dosage adjustment may be necessary. Concurrent medications should be disclosed to your healthcare provider due to potential drug interactions. Pregnant or breastfeeding individuals should consult their doctor before using Brecet 5mg, despite it generally being considered safe.

How to use Brecet 5mg Tablet:

Follow your doctor's instructions precisely regarding dosage and treatment length for this medication. Ingest the 5mg Brecet tablet whole; avoid chewing, crushing, or breaking it. While it can be taken with or without food, consistent timing is recommended.

How Brecet 5mg Tablet works:

Allergy relief is provided by the antihistamine Brecet 5mg Tablet. This medication counteracts itching, swelling, and skin rashes by inhibiting the action of histamine, a body-produced substance that triggers allergic responses.

SAFETY ADVICE

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

Individuals with impaired kidney function should exercise caution when using Brecet 5mg tablets. D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.

LiverLiverSAFE IF PRESCRIBED

Brecet 5mg tablets pose no safety concerns for patients with hepatic impairment; no dosage alteration is necessary.

What if you forget to take Brecet 5mg Tablet :

Should you forget a Brecet 5mg Tablet dose, take it immediately. Nevertheless, if your next d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.

FAQs on Brecet 5mg Tablet

Brecet 5mg tablets are not steroids; they're anti-allergy medication. This medication alleviates allergy symptoms like runny nose, sneezing, and itchy, watery, red eyes associated with hay fever or seasonal allergies. It also treats similar symptoms from allergies to substances such as dust mites, animal dander, and mold, and helps relieve hives, including itching and rash.
Brecet 5mg Tablets may cause fatigue, drowsiness, and weakness. Refrain from driving or operating machinery if experiencing these side effects. Consult your physician if you have any concerns.
Brecet 5mg Tablet typically begins working within an hour, with noticeable improvement soon after. Full benefits may take longer to appear.
For severe itchy rashes, your doctor might prescribe two antihistamines: one like Brecet 5mg Tablet for daytime use, and a sedating one for nighttime relief if the itching disrupts your sleep.
Brecet 5mg Tablets are safe when taken as directed by your doctor and are unlikely to cause harm with long-term use. However, it's advisable to use them only for the necessary duration.
Treatment duration for Brecet 5mg Tablet varies depending on the condition. A short course, perhaps a day or two, might suffice for an insect bite, whereas longer-term use may be necessary for chronic allergic rhinitis or urticaria. Consult your doctor to determine the appropriate treatment length.
